06-8611 8/26/06: Homicide. Victim: Jeremy Quiming
3421 Hudson Ct Antioch
A 19 year old male was shot to death just after midnight after a verbal altercation outside of the Hudson Court Apartments in Antioch. A suspect was arrested in this case a few months after the murder but the DA did not file charges. The suspect was described as a tall slender black male in his late teens or early 20’s.
06-9576 9/22/06: Homicide. Victim: Jerry Allen
2200 Sycamore Dr #114
Allen, a 37 year old male was shot to death at approx 2317 hrs as he was arriving at a friend’s apartment. This apartment is in the 2200 Sycamore apartment complex.
06-5247 5/25/06 Homicide. Victims: Mary Lavall and Jovan Morris.
2208 Spanos St Antioch
Morris was assisting Lavall unloading groceries when both were shot in front of Lavalls home on Spanos St in Antioch. This murder occurred at 1830 hours when it was still daylight. Although many citizens were at the scene and most likely witnessed this homicide, few have come forward with information. The suspect is described as a tall thin black male with dreadlocked hair.
07-458 1/14/07 Homicide. Victim: Jose Sanchez
4501 Country Hills Dr. Antioch
Sanchez was a guest at a party on Country Hills Drive in Antioch. At a little after midnight a disturbance broke out among two groups of the party goers. The disturbance went out to the street and shots were fired. Sanchez was struck in the leg with a bullet and died.
07-2819 3/16/07 Homicide. Victim: Louis Straiten III
4200 Lone Tree Way Antioch
Straiten was in the Deer Valley Plaza Shopping Center and Regal Theater area in Antioch at about 2215 hrs when he was shot and killed. Earlier in the evening Straiten had been involved in at least 1 physical altercation with another male. The suspect in the shooting was described as a black male 18-22 years old with a medium build. Several dozen people were in the immediate area of the shooting yet information has been scarce and vague.
07-5160 4/20/07 Homicide. Victim: Vincent Soto
4504 Belle Dr Antioch
Soto was sitting in his car parked in front of the home of his parents on Belle Dr in Antioch. His vehicle was approached by 1 or 2 subjects who shot and killed him. No suspects have been identified.
06-7361 Sabrina Koeppel homicide
7/23/06 at 1213 Poppy Way
On 7/23/06 Sabrina Koeppell, age 22, was shot and killed in a drive by shooting in front of 1213 Poppy Way in Antioch. Sabrina was a mother to an infant child and wife to her high school sweetheart. She taught cheerleading at the Cornerstone Christian School in Antioch and she was well liked by her students and everyone who knew her.
To date there have been very few leads in the case and the motive is still unknown, although Sabrina appears to have been caught in the line of fire and was an innocent victim. The vehicle the shots were fired from was described as a large four door American sedan such as a Cadillac or Lincoln, black or dark in color with faded paint on the roof and truck areas.
07-5052 Carl Henderson homicide
5/12/07 at 7-11 Store 1101 E. 18th St.
On 5/17/07 at approximately 0020hrs APD patrol officers responded to a report of a shooting in the parking lot of the 7-11 Store located at 1101 E. 18th St in Antioch. Two victims were found at the scene suffering from gunshot wounds. One of the victims, 23 year old Carl Henderson, was shot in the head and torso and was pronounced dead at the scene. His friend was shot in the head and survived. The incident appears to possibly be a robbery/attempt carjacking committed by three unidentified black male adults, one of which fired the shots from a semi-auto pistol as indicated by shell casings found at the scene. There has been no weapon recovered.
The shooter was described as a black male adult, 6’5”, medium build with short afro style hair and no facial hair. The second responsible was black male adult, 5’11”, thin build with afro style hair. The third responsible was a black male, 5’10”, “husky” build with long bushy hair down to his shoulders.
The getaway vehicle was described as a mint, lime or light green non-metallic colored mid 90’s Chevrolet Lumina or Oldsmobile Delta 88 with 20-22” wheels. Witnesses reported the vehicle did not appear to have a rear license plate attached.
07-10303 Jose Sanchez homicide
10/11/07 at 2200 Sycamore Dr
On 10/11/07 at approximately 5:50pm Jose Sanchez was found lying in the bicycle lane on the North side of Sycamore Dr in front of the apartments located at 2200 Sycamore Dr. Sanchez was suffering from a head injury and was transported to the hospital for treatment but he died on 10/18/07. Sanchez was a resident in the Sycamore Dr area.
Commuters who had been passing by stopped when they saw a suspect going through Sanchez’ pockets. When confronted by witnesses, the suspect ran away into the apartments. Antioch PD Patrol Officers spotted the suspect walking in the 2400 block of Sycamore Dr later in the evening. The suspect was arrested and is being held on a parole violation. A witness to the actual physical assault of Sanchez needs to be found in order to pursue homicide charges against the suspect. |
